Message from the President of Columbia Cottage

Take DeepBreaths

The other day, I came across a note from

an unknown author that is worth sharing. It stated,” When your world seems like too much to handle, just take a deep breath and laugh. It clears the mind and frees your spirit.” It seems so simple, but when in the heat of the moment, certainly proves to be challenging. I can state first hand that stopping to take deep breaths refreshes you. It helps you recoup, think more clearly, and redirects your efforts. To improve your health, experts say that you should take deep breaths every day. Breathing deeply helps dispose carbon dioxide and prevents toxins from building up. Deep breaths also keep the lungs pure and increase the flow of clean blood, which benefits nerves, brain, spinal cord, and heart muscles. Wow, I can’t believe that I remembered all of that from my Physical Education days… So, with that all said, I encourage us all to live in the moment and enjoy all that the Good Lord has blessed us with.
